How Do I Turn Off Touch Screen on Lenovo?

If you’ve ever had trouble with your touchscreen on your Lenovo laptop, you may be wondering how to turn it off. While most laptops have the option of disabling the touch screen by default, you can also disable it by selecting its setting. Here’s how. First, make sure that your touch screen is HID-compliant. After that, right-click the touch screen item and select Disable device. Then, you can restart your Lenovo.

Next, navigate to the Human Interface Devices section on your computer. Scroll down to Touchscreen devices. Then, right-click on the screen to select it. A pop-up will appear asking you to disable the touch screen. After you confirm the option, you can turn off the touch screen and prevent it from functioning. Once the touchscreen is disabled, restart the system to apply the changes. This will permanently disable the touch screen.
